| Welcome StarChyld
I too was a Celestia user before finding SE, and getting used to the interface took a while (though it was a bit more minimal at the time). However, the next versions of Celestia were planned to have a much more complete qt4-based interface than what we all used. The most difficult thing to adapt to for me was switching from drag/zoom as the main method for moving around to WASD, and having mousewheel be for speed change. But it's a much more powerful system once you get used to it. Also, the next version will make it easier to move the camera in and out Celestia-style, which is great.
